This list is "an educational resource that offers guidance and encouragement as students seek to find points of orientation within the vast history of film and video." It is not a list of the best films of all time. Rather, it reflects a variety of criteria.
The list is divided into 5 sections:
I. Narrative Films
Hollywood Genres (with an emphasis on the classical studio era)
II. Non-Fiction Films
III. Animated Films
IV. Experimental/Avant-garde/Underground Films
V. Single-channel Video
